How do you capitalize MC names?
When the particle Mc or Mac forms part of a name, the letter M is capitalized. Capitalization and spacing of the letters that follow may differ and individual preferences should be respected: McDonald or MacDonald or Mac Donald or Macdonald.

What names are not capitalized?
Rule 2: Do not capitalize a kinship name when it is not part of the personal name but is a word describing the personal name. This usually occurs when the kinship name is preceded by articles such as the, a, or an; or possessive pronouns such as his, her, my, our, your, or their.
How do you capitalize last names in Excel?
In cell B2, type =PROPER(A2), then press Enter. This formula converts the name in cell A2 from uppercase to proper case. To convert the text to lowercase, type =LOWER(A2) instead. Use =UPPER(A2) in cases where you need to convert text to uppercase, replacing A2 with the appropriate cell reference.

Should a person’s name be capitalized?
People’s names are proper nouns, and therefore should be capitalized. The first letter of someone’s first, middle, and last name is always capitalized, as in John William Smith.
Do you capitalize titles before names?
If a person has a formal title and it precedes their name, the title should always be capitalized. In these cases, even when that person’s name is not used, the title should be capitalized.
